Every year Gijón hosts one of the most popular cultural events: FETEN (European Theatre Fair for Children), from 25th February to 2nd March. The fair is aimed at general and professional public, and includes works for young audiences by theatre companies from all over de world. This year incorporates more tan 140 shows from 67 [...]

From 16th until 21st of February Gijón celebrates one of the funniest festivals of the year: The Carnival. Its origin is due to The Lenten period of the Church calendar’s liturgical year. During the forty days of Lent no parties or other celebrations were held, so the people celebrated a big party before this period [...]

The Three Wise Men

In Spain, the Christmas holiday season is full of the usual Christmas festivities, one of them is The Magi, or the Three Wise Men, celebrated on the 6th January. They are called Melchior, Gaspar and Balthazar. Melchior comes from Europe, and he is represented by a light skin person with a White beard. He is [...]

As is the custom each year, Gijón is in the throes of preparing the Gijón Film Festival. This festival, the first edition of which was held in 1963, never ceases to amaze us year after year, and this new 49th edition includes more than just films. This October, as is the custom each year, Gijón will be hosting the 35th edition of the Principality of Asturias Comic Fair including an exhibition entitled The Man from the Stars; entrance is free. The exhibition, held at the Cultural Centre at the Old Institute of Gijón, is on from 10 to 15 October.  This [...]
